Many websites have rated Java because of the most in-demand artificial language of 2016. Likewise, the usage statistics denote on numerous websites indicate that Java is presently a lot of well-liked than alternative programming languages as well as C++, C#, Python, Ruby, and Perl. Java is anyone among the trendy programming languages that area unit used wide for desktop interface applications, websites, and mobile apps. These figures clearly indicate that a lot of developers like writing a range of applications in Java.
java Training Center Bangalore
Testing is one of the controls that isolates proficient designers from novice ones. It's not tied in with following TDD, BDD, or whatever testing approaches, yet at the single least level, you should compose code to test your code consequently.
On the off chance that some of you are asking why a developer should center on mechanization testing, at that point let me disclose to you that the significance of robotization testing is becoming exponentially because of more mindfulness and rise of DevOps.
The series is Immutable in Java as String objects are redeemed in String pool. Since cached String literals are shared between multiple customers, there was a risk, at which one client's actions could influence all another customer.
As an instance, if one client alters the worth of String “Test" into “TEST," then the other customers may even observe that value as clarified from the very first case. Since caching of all String, items was crucial from operation rationale this hazard was avoided by making String class Immutable.
Right on time to mid-2000, all took a shot at many web applications made in C++ however as the time advanced, each one of those applications at some point or another got moved to Java. For what reason didn't they change C++ with the goal that it turns out to be similarly proficient as Java?
Why did the total web move from C++ to Java? The proper answer is Memory Management.
Java and Python are two of the most smoking programming dialects in the market right now due to their flexibility, proficiency, and computerization abilities.
While we as a whole figured out how to code with HTML, building up a refined application requires a further developed dialect. The two dialects remain imperfect, yet the principle contrast is that Java is statically composed and Python is progressively arranged.
J2EE Patterns are worried about giving arrangements concerning Java EE. Different structures and tasks broadly acknowledge these examples. Like, for an illustration: Spring.
The J2EE Patterns that are shrouded in this article are:
• MVC Pattern
• Business Delegate Pattern
• Composite Entity Pattern
• Data Access Object Pattern
• Front Controller Pattern
• Intercepting Filter Pattern
• Service Locator Pattern
• Transfer Object Pattern
String in Java is an exceptionally rare class and most every now and again utilized class also. There is part numerous things to find out about String in Java than some other type, and having decent learning of various String functionalities influences you to utilize it appropriately.
Given substantial utilization of it in any undertaking, it turns out to be considerably more imperative to know unpretentious insight about String. In this instructional exercise; we will see some critical focus on Java String, which merits recalling.
As you probably are aware Java 9 has been declared to be include finished for quite a while. From that point, forward exchanges of the different highlights have been examined from that point forward occurring. With the arrival of Java 9 coming nearer and nearer I thought the time had come to go over a few highlights that seem to get talked about less regularly. So here is my pick of 4 shrouded includes in Java 9.
JEP 102: Process API refreshes
The Java virtual machine is a program whose intention is to execute different projects. It's a straightforward thought that additionally remains as one of our most prominent cases of coding kung fu. The JVM agitate the present state of affairs, for now, is the right time, and keeps on supporting programming advancement today.